通过对广西平乐县的某镇屠宰场的20782头猪进行猪细颈囊尾蚴病的调查,结果表明,231头猪检出细颈囊尾蚴,感染率1.11%,散养猪和规模化猪场的猪细颈囊尾蚴感染率分别为1.73%、0.19%,散养猪感染率明显高于规模化猪场的猪。  相似文献

为进一步摸清长沙市牲猪细颈囊尾蚴病的感染情况和危害程度,控制本病在长沙的流行。对猪进行剖解,采用常规的寄生虫实验室检查法检测,所获虫体用75%的酒精保存。不同年份的牲猪细颈囊尾蚴检测率为:2005年1.52%,2006年1.89%,2007年1.07%。长沙市红星屠宰场猪细颈囊尾蚴仍有一定的感染率,应引起注意。  相似文献

Cysticercus tenuicollis is the larval stage of the canine tapeworm Taenia hydatigena, the presence of which has been reported in wild and domestic ruminants all over the world. It is a common parasite of small ruminants in the north of Portugal. C. tenuicollis is generally seen attached to the omenta, the mesenteries or also found in the liver. In the ewe, tissue lesions have been associated with degenerative cysts or with oncosphere migrations. Unusual locations of the cysticerci of T. hydatigena have been described. The most frequent unusual locations are in the lungs, the kidneys and the brain. Less common locations have been reported to occur in the ovaries, uterine tubes, uterus, cervix and vagina. In the case described here, and for the first time, an aberrant location of a C. tenuicollis vesicle was found inside the chorion‐allantoic membrane of a goat’s foetus, in a gemelar gestation of approximately 70 days. Finding a C. tenuicollis vesicle inside fetal membranes forewarns of the possibility of larval migrations into the fetal structures during pregnancy, which is particularly concerning in human populations that are infested.  相似文献

The pathology of Cysticercus tenuicollis in goats was studied on Days 7, 15, 30 and 60 post-infection. The characteristic gross lesions on the 15th day of infection included accumulation of a large quantity of serofibrinous fluid in the peritoneal and thoracic cavities and a large number of small-sized cysts floating in the fluid of the peritoneal cavity. Large circular brown to red areas with alternate areas of haemorrhages also appeared on the liver surface and in the parenchyma due to migrating C. tenuicollis. The microscopic lesions in the liver included cyst-like channels with a mass of fibrin and erythrocytes. Hepatic cells were mostly degenerated with focal areas of parenchymal destruction. Sinusoids were dilated and the bile ducts revealed degenerative changes. Lungs of animals killed on Day 15, revealed focal areas of emphysema and haemorrhages with lodged larvae of C. tenuicollis. Pleura appeared oedematous. Alveoli showed the presence of serous exudate.  相似文献

SGOT, SGPT and SOCT levels increased significantly in young goats infected with 5000 eggs of Taenia hydatigena. These enzymes showed an increase on Day 10 of infection and their level remained higher than those of controls until the end of the experiment. The increase in enzyme levels was essentially due to tissue damage caused by C. tenuicollis migrating through the visceral organs.  相似文献

为探讨我国细颈囊尾蚴种群之间的遗传相似性及与其他带科带属绦虫的亲缘关系,用线粒体细胞色素b(Cyt b)基因全序列研究了分离自我国四川和云南2省7地区猪、山羊和绵羊共33个细颈囊尾蚴的遗传变异,并用MEGA 4.0程序NJ法和PAUP 4.0程序MP法绘制种系发育树.本研究结果显示:细颈囊尾蚴分离株的Cyt b基因全长为1 068 bp,共检测到22个单倍型,单倍型间核苷酸相似性较高(97.3%~99.9%),其与带科带属其他5种绦虫的相似性均在82%以下.系统发育树显示,7个不同地域的细颈囊尾蚴聚为一支,分为3个亚群,且与地理区域、宿主没有直接的相关性,呈现混杂的分布格局,未形成明显的地理分支或宿主分支.研究结果表明:细颈囊尾蚴Cytb基因存在一定的遗传差异,但种内相对保守,与其他带科绦虫种间差异较大,故可作为种间遗传变异研究的标记,并为细颈囊尾蚴的种群遗传学研究及其与其他带科绦虫病的鉴别诊断的建立奠定基础.  相似文献
